@import"https://fonts.googleapis.com/css2?family=Bricolage+Grotesque:opsz,wght@12..96,400;12..96,500;12..96,700&family=Rubik:wght@400;500;600;700&display=swap";@import"https://unpkg.com/@phosphor-icons/web@2.1.1/src/regular/style.css";:root{--brand-primary: initial;--brand-pillar-artist: initial;--brand-pillar-everywhere: initial;--brand-pillar-share: initial;--surface-bg: initial;--surface-s1: initial;--surface-s2: initial;--surface-s3: initial;--text-primary: initial;--text-secondary: initial;--text-muted: initial;--border-default: initial;--border-subtle: initial;--border-strong: initial;--state-success: initial;--state-warning: initial;--state-danger: initial;--state-info: initial;--bg-overlay: oklch(.05 .018 250 / .75);--accent-gradient: linear-gradient(135deg, var(--brand-primary), var(--brand-pillar-everywhere))}:root{--font-display: "Bricolage Grotesque", ui-serif, Georgia, serif;--font-body: "Rubik", ui-sans-serif, system-ui, sans-serif;--font-mono: "JetBrains Mono", ui-monospace, monospace;--fs-xs: clamp(.75rem, .72rem + .12vw, .8125rem);--fs-sm: clamp(.875rem, .84rem + .15vw, .9375rem);--fs-base: clamp(1rem, .96rem + .2vw, 1.0625rem);--fs-lg: clamp(1.125rem, 1.06rem + .3vw, 1.25rem);--fs-xl: clamp(1.375rem, 1.25rem + .6vw, 1.625rem);--fs-2xl: clamp(1.75rem, 1.5rem + 1.2vw, 2.25rem);--fs-3xl: clamp(2.25rem, 1.8rem + 2.2vw, 3.25rem);--fs-4xl: clamp(3rem, 2.2rem + 4vw, 5rem);--lh-tight: 1.15;--lh-snug: 1.3;--lh-normal: 1.55;--lh-relaxed: 1.75;--fw-regular: 400;--fw-medium: 500;--fw-semibold: 600;--fw-bold: 700;--tracking-tight: -.02em;--tracking-normal: 0;--tracking-wide: .04em}:root{--sp-0: 0;--sp-1: .25rem;--sp-2: .5rem;--sp-3: .75rem;--sp-4: 1rem;--sp-5: 1.25rem;--sp-6: 1.5rem;--sp-8: 2rem;--sp-10: 2.5rem;--sp-12: 3rem;--sp-16: 4rem;--sp-20: 5rem;--sp-24: 6rem;--sp-32: 8rem;--space-2xs: var(--sp-1);--space-xs: var(--sp-2);--space-sm: var(--sp-3);--space-md: var(--sp-4);--space-lg: var(--sp-6);--space-xl: var(--sp-8);--space-2xl: var(--sp-12);--space-3xl: var(--sp-16);--sp-fluid-sm: clamp(.75rem, .6rem + .8vw, 1rem);--sp-fluid-md: clamp(1.25rem, 1rem + 1.2vw, 2rem);--sp-fluid-lg: clamp(2rem, 1.5rem + 2.5vw, 4rem)}:root{--radius-xs: .25rem;--radius-sm: .5rem;--radius-md: .75rem;--radius-lg: 1rem;--radius-xl: 1.5rem;--radius-2xl: 2rem;--radius-full: 9999px}:root{--motion-fast: .12s;--motion-base: .2s;--motion-slow: .36s;--motion-glacial: .72s;--ease-out-quart: cubic-bezier(.25, 1, .5, 1);--ease-out-quint: cubic-bezier(.22, 1, .36, 1);--ease-out-expo: cubic-bezier(.16, 1, .3, 1);--ease-standard: cubic-bezier(.2, .8, .2, 1)}@media(prefers-reduced-motion:reduce){:root{--motion-fast: 0ms;--motion-base: 0ms;--motion-slow: 0ms;--motion-glacial: 0ms}}:root{--elev-0: none;--elev-1: 0 1px 2px 0 oklch(.02 .02 250 / .08), 0 1px 3px 0 oklch(.02 .02 250 / .1);--elev-2: 0 4px 6px -1px oklch(.02 .02 250 / .1), 0 2px 4px -2px oklch(.02 .02 250 / .08);--elev-3: 0 10px 15px -3px oklch(.02 .02 250 / .12), 0 4px 6px -4px oklch(.02 .02 250 / .08);--elev-4: 0 20px 25px -5px oklch(.02 .02 250 / .16), 0 8px 10px -6px oklch(.02 .02 250 / .1);--shadow-glow: 0 0 0 3px var(--brand-primary);--shadow-glow-green: 0 0 0 3px var(--brand-primary);--shadow-glow-cyan: 0 0 20px var(--brand-pillar-everywhere)}:root{--min-tap-target: 44px;--min-tap-target-mobile: 48px;--z-base: 0;--z-raised: 10;--z-dropdown: 100;--z-sticky: 200;--z-overlay: 300;--z-modal: 400;--z-toast: 500;--z-tooltip: 600;--z-extension: 2147483647}:root[data-theme=dark],:root:not([data-theme]){color-scheme:dark;--brand-primary: oklch(.72 .19 150);--brand-pillar-artist: oklch(.63 .24 300);--brand-pillar-everywhere: oklch(.75 .14 234);--brand-pillar-share: oklch(.74 .17 162);--surface-bg: oklch(.19 .012 250);--surface-s1: oklch(.23 .014 250);--surface-s2: oklch(.28 .016 250);--surface-s3: oklch(.34 .018 250);--text-primary: oklch(.96 .003 250);--text-secondary: oklch(.82 .008 250);--text-muted: oklch(.6 .01 250);--border-default: oklch(.96 .003 250 / .1);--border-subtle: oklch(.96 .003 250 / .06);--border-strong: oklch(.96 .003 250 / .18);--state-success: oklch(.72 .18 145);--state-warning: oklch(.8 .18 75);--state-danger: oklch(.66 .22 28);--state-info: oklch(.72 .14 220);--focus-ring: var(--brand-primary)}:root[data-theme=light]{color-scheme:light;--brand-primary: oklch(.58 .19 150);--brand-pillar-artist: oklch(.52 .24 300);--brand-pillar-everywhere: oklch(.58 .14 234);--brand-pillar-share: oklch(.62 .17 162);--surface-bg: oklch(.98 .005 250);--surface-s1: oklch(.95 .007 250);--surface-s2: oklch(.91 .01 250);--surface-s3: oklch(.87 .012 250);--text-primary: oklch(.22 .015 250);--text-secondary: oklch(.42 .012 250);--text-muted: oklch(.58 .01 250);--border-default: oklch(.22 .015 250 / .12);--border-subtle: oklch(.22 .015 250 / .06);--border-strong: oklch(.22 .015 250 / .22);--state-success: oklch(.58 .18 145);--state-warning: oklch(.72 .18 75);--state-danger: oklch(.55 .22 28);--state-info: oklch(.6 .14 220);--focus-ring: var(--brand-primary)}*{margin:0;padding:0;box-sizing:border-box;-webkit-tap-highlight-color:transparent}html,body{font-family:var(--font-body);background:var(--surface-bg);color:var(--text-primary);-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;overflow-x:hidden}#app{width:100%;margin:0;padding:0;text-align:left}img{display:block;max-width:100%}button{font-family:var(--font-body);cursor:pointer;border:none;background:none;padding:0;border-radius:0}a{text-decoration:none;color:inherit}.mmy-section{padding:40px 16px}.mmy-section__head{text-align:center;margin-bottom:24px}.mmy-section__h2{font-size:22px;font-weight:600;font-family:var(--font-display);color:var(--text-primary);margin:0 0 6px}.mmy-section__sub{font-size:13px;color:var(--text-muted);margin:0}@keyframes mmyShimmer{0%{background-position:-200% 0}to{background-position:200% 0}}.mmy-skeleton{background:linear-gradient(90deg,var(--surface-s3) 25%,var(--surface-s2) 50%,var(--surface-s3) 75%);background-size:800px 100%;animation:mmyShimmer 1.6s ease-in-out infinite;border-radius:var(--radius-sm)}.mmy-empty{display:flex;flex-direction:column;align-items:center;text-align:center;padding:48px 24px;gap:16px}.mmy-empty-icon{width:64px;height:64px;border-radius:20px;background:var(--surface-s3);display:flex;align-items:center;justify-content:center;font-size:28px;border:1px solid var(--border-default)}.mmy-empty-title{font-size:17px;font-weight:600;color:var(--text-primary)}.mmy-empty-desc{font-size:13px;color:var(--text-muted);max-width:280px;line-height:1.6}.tab-bar[data-v-f2d2da27]{position:fixed;bottom:0;left:0;right:0;z-index:100;display:flex;align-items:stretch;justify-content:space-around;height:calc(64px + env(safe-area-inset-bottom));padding:4px 0 env(safe-area-inset-bottom);background:var(--surface-s1);back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);border-top:1px solid var(--border-default)}.tab-item[data-v-f2d2da27]{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:2px;flex:1;min-width:0;min-height:44px;padding:6px 4px;color:var(--text-muted);text-decoration:none;position:relative;transition:color var(--motion-fast) var(--ease-out-quart);-webkit-tap-highlight-color:transparent}.tab-item svg[data-v-f2d2da27]{width:24px;height:24px;transition:transform var(--motion-fast) var(--ease-out-quart)}.tab-label[data-v-f2d2da27]{font-size:11px;font-weight:500;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;max-width:100%;transition:color var(--motion-fast) var(--ease-out-quart)}.tab-item.active[data-v-f2d2da27]{color:var(--brand-primary)}.tab-item.active[data-v-f2d2da27]:before{content:"";position:absolute;top:4px;left:50%;transform:translate(-50%);width:44px;height:32px;border-radius:999px;background:radial-gradient(closest-side,var(--brand-primary) 0%,transparent 75%);opacity:.22;pointer-events:none;z-index:-1}.tab-item.active svg[data-v-f2d2da27]{transform:translateY(-1px) scale(1.04)}.tab-item[data-v-f2d2da27]:active{opacity:.75}@media(prefers-reduced-motion:reduce){.tab-item[data-v-f2d2da27],.tab-item svg[data-v-f2d2da27],.tab-label[data-v-f2d2da27]{transition:none}.tab-item.active svg[data-v-f2d2da27]{transform:none}}.mms-auth-overlay{position:fixed;inset:0;background:#0000004d;z-index:999999;display:none}.mms-auth-overlay.mms-visible{display:block}.mms-auth-popup{position:fixed;top:60px;right:20px;width:280px;background:#fff;border-radius:12px;box-shadow:0 10px 40px #00000026;padding:20px;z-index:1000000;display:none;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}.mms-auth-popup:before{content:"";position:absolute;top:-8px;right:55px;width:16px;height:16px;background:#fff;transform:rotate(45deg);box-shadow:-2px -2px 4px #0000000d}.mms-auth-popup.mms-visible{display:block}.mms-auth-close{position:absolute;top:8px;right:8px;width:24px;height:24px;border:none;background:transparent;cursor:pointer;color:#999;font-size:18px;line-height:1}.mms-auth-close:hover{color:#333}.mms-auth-title{font-size:18px;font-weight:600;margin:0 0 16px;color:#111;text-align:center}.mms-auth-input{width:100%;padding:12px;border:1px solid #ddd;border-radius:8px;font-size:14px;margin-bottom:12px;box-sizing:border-box}.mms-auth-input:focus{outline:none;border-color:#111}.mms-auth-btn{width:100%;padding:12px;border:none;border-radius:8px;font-size:14px;font-weight:600;cursor:pointer;margin-bottom:8px;text-decoration:none;display:block;text-align:center}.mms-auth-btn-primary{background:#111;color:#fff}.mms-auth-btn-primary:hover{background:#333}.mms-auth-btn-secondary{background:#f5f5f5;color:#333}.mms-auth-btn-secondary:hover{background:#e5e5e5}.mms-auth-google-btn{background:#fff;color:#333;border:1px solid #ddd;display:flex;align-items:center;justify-content:center;gap:8px}.mms-auth-google-btn:hover{background:#f5f5f5}.mms-auth-btn:disabled{opacity:.6;cursor:not-allowed}.mms-auth-divider{text-align:center;color:#999;font-size:12px;margin:12px 0;position:relative}.mms-auth-divider:before,.mms-auth-divider:after{content:"";position:absolute;top:50%;width:40%;height:1px;background:#ddd}.mms-auth-divider:before{left:0}.mms-auth-divider:after{right:0}.mms-auth-error{background:#fee;color:#c00;padding:8px;border-radius:6px;font-size:12px;margin-bottom:12px;display:none}.mms-auth-error.mms-visible{display:block}.mms-auth-profile-content{text-align:center}.mms-auth-avatar{width:60px;height:60px;border-radius:50%;background:#f0f0f0;margin:0 auto 12px;display:flex;align-items:center;justify-content:center;font-size:24px;font-weight:600;color:#666}.mms-auth-name{font-size:16px;font-weight:600;margin:0 0 4px;color:#111}.mms-auth-email{font-size:13px;color:#666;margin:0 0 16px}.mms-auth-modal{position:fixed;inset:0;background:#00000080;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);z-index:999999;display:none;align-items:center;justify-content:center}.mms-auth-modal.mms-visible{display:flex}.mms-auth-modal-content{background:#fff;border-radius:16px;padding:40px;max-width:400px;width:90%;box-shadow:0 20px 60px #0000004d}@media(max-width:640px){.mms-auth-popup{width:calc(100% - 40px);left:20px;right:20px}.mms-auth-popup:before{right:20px}}.login-overlay[data-v-aa09ecc8]{position:fixed;inset:0;background:#00000080;z-index:300;display:flex;align-items:flex-end}.login-sheet[data-v-aa09ecc8]{width:100%;background:var(--surface-s1);border-top:1px solid var(--border-default);border-radius:20px 20px 0 0;padding:12px 24px calc(24px + env(safe-area-inset-bottom));animation:slideUp-aa09ecc8 var(--motion-slow, .4s) var(--ease-out-quart)}@keyframes slideUp-aa09ecc8{0%{transform:translateY(100%)}to{transform:translateY(0)}}.sheet-handle[data-v-aa09ecc8]{width:36px;height:4px;background:var(--surface-s3);border-radius:var(--radius-full);margin:0 auto 20px}.sheet-title[data-v-aa09ecc8]{font-size:20px;font-weight:600;font-family:var(--font-display);color:var(--text-primary);text-align:center;margin:0 0 4px}.sheet-subtitle[data-v-aa09ecc8]{font-size:13px;color:var(--text-secondary);text-align:center;margin:0 0 24px}.btn-google[data-v-aa09ecc8]{width:100%;height:48px;display:flex;align-items:center;justify-content:center;gap:10px;background:var(--surface-s3);border:1px solid var(--border-default);border-radius:var(--radius-md);font-size:15px;font-weight:500;color:var(--text-primary);transition:background var(--motion-fast) var(--ease-out-quart)}.btn-google[data-v-aa09ecc8]:active{background:var(--surface-s3)}.btn-google[data-v-aa09ecc8]:disabled{opacity:.6}.divider[data-v-aa09ecc8]{display:flex;align-items:center;gap:12px;margin:20px 0;color:var(--text-muted);font-size:12px}.divider[data-v-aa09ecc8]:before,.divider[data-v-aa09ecc8]:after{content:"";flex:1;height:1px;background:var(--border-default)}.email-form[data-v-aa09ecc8]{display:flex;flex-direction:column;gap:12px}.email-input[data-v-aa09ecc8]{width:100%;height:48px;padding:0 16px;border:1px solid var(--border-default);border-radius:var(--radius-md);font-size:15px;font-family:var(--font-body);color:var(--text-primary);background:var(--surface-s3);outline:none;transition:border-color var(--motion-fast) var(--ease-out-quart)}.email-input[data-v-aa09ecc8]:focus{border-color:var(--brand-primary);box-shadow:0 0 0 3px #22c55e26}.btn-email[data-v-aa09ecc8]{width:100%;height:48px;background:var(--brand-primary);color:var(--surface-bg);border-radius:var(--radius-md);font-size:15px;font-weight:600;transition:background var(--motion-fast) var(--ease-out-quart)}.btn-email[data-v-aa09ecc8]:active{background:var(--brand-primary)}.btn-email[data-v-aa09ecc8]:disabled{opacity:.6}.error-text[data-v-aa09ecc8]{color:var(--state-danger);font-size:13px;text-align:center;margin:12px 0 0}.terms[data-v-aa09ecc8]{font-size:11px;color:var(--text-muted);text-align:center;margin:16px 0 0}.mmy-app[data-v-d762577f]{min-height:100vh;background:var(--surface-bg);padding-bottom:calc(64px + env(safe-area-inset-bottom))}.mmy-modal[data-v-d762577f]{position:fixed;inset:0;background:#000c;z-index:200;display:flex;align-items:stretch}.mmy-modal__box[data-v-d762577f]{position:relative;width:100%;height:100%;background:var(--surface-s1)}.mmy-modal__close[data-v-d762577f]{position:absolute;top:calc(8px + env(safe-area-inset-top));right:8px;width:36px;height:36px;border-radius:50%;background:#0009;display:flex;align-items:center;justify-content:center;z-index:201;color:#fff}.mmy-modal__close[data-v-d762577f]:active{background:#000c}.mmy-modal__iframe[data-v-d762577f]{width:100%;height:100%;border:none}.checkout-overlay[data-v-d762577f]{position:fixed;inset:0;z-index:500;background:var(--surface-bg, #f8f8f7);display:flex;flex-direction:column;align-items:center;justify-content:center;gap:20px}.checkout-overlay__logo[data-v-d762577f]{animation:checkout-pulse-d762577f 1.2s ease-in-out infinite}@keyframes checkout-pulse-d762577f{0%,to{opacity:1;transform:scale(1)}50%{opacity:.7;transform:scale(.94)}}.checkout-overlay__text[data-v-d762577f]{font-size:14px;font-weight:500;color:var(--text-secondary, #888);letter-spacing:.01em}.checkout-fade-enter-active[data-v-d762577f]{transition:opacity .15s ease}.checkout-fade-enter-from[data-v-d762577f]{opacity:0}
